I've been using Beast 1.0.0-b22 and just recently upgraded directly to v47 first. v47 had that problem too, so I tried out the most recent version, v50, because I thought those chunk fixes could fix my problem too, but they didn't. Problem is, that when reading the response, I get the error bad chunk (error code 17).
I'm really not sure what could cause this, as it is still working with b22.

Thanks for the detailed bug report!
I rewrote the v50 branch to include this: Fix chunk header parsing https://github.com/vinniefalco/Beast/commit/c93eac05b7edfef2c35f714df86cacc1f3f92cb1
Can you tell me if you were already on that branch, or if the updated branch resolves your issue?
I added a much stronger test and found a defect, working on a fix...
The issue so far is two-fold
The first seems to be fixed and there are strong tests now ("bufgrind" and "readgrind") which exercise a message parse at all split points.
The second one I have pushed a fix for, it changes the interface to read_some and async_read_some to simply consume the buffer instead of returning the number of bytes. I hope this is sufficient.
Those changes fixed my issue. Thanks!
